Python 'astype' não está funcionando

Atualmente, estou usando o Spyder do Anaconda e estou tentando converter uma matriz contendo o tipo float para o tipo int:

x = np.array([1, 2, 2.5])
x.astype(int)
print x

O resultado ainda sai inalterado:

[1. 2. 2.5]

Pensamentos?

questionAnswers(1)

yourAnswerToTheQuestion